- LimMar 24, 2021 · 5 years agoWhen it comes to crowd funding through blockchain, there are several potential risks and challenges that both individuals and organizations should be aware of. One of the main risks is the lack of regulatory oversight. Unlike traditional crowd funding platforms, blockchain-based crowd funding operates in a decentralized manner, which means that there is no central authority to regulate the activities. This lack of regulation can expose investors to scams and fraudulent projects. Additionally, the volatility of cryptocurrencies can pose a challenge for crowd funding campaigns. The value of cryptocurrencies can fluctuate significantly, which means that the funds raised during a campaign may lose value before they can be utilized. Another challenge is the technical complexity of blockchain technology. Not everyone is familiar with how blockchain works, and this can make it difficult for individuals and organizations to navigate the crowd funding process. Overall, while blockchain offers many benefits for crowd funding, it also comes with its own set of risks and challenges that need to be carefully considered.
- greenwolfMay 04, 2024 · 2 years agoCrowd funding through blockchain can be a great way to raise funds for innovative projects, but it's not without its risks. One of the main risks is the lack of transparency. While blockchain is often touted as a transparent technology, it can be difficult to verify the legitimacy of a project on a blockchain-based crowd funding platform. This can make it easier for scammers to take advantage of unsuspecting investors. Another risk is the potential for hacking and security breaches. Blockchain is generally considered to be secure, but no system is completely immune to attacks. If a crowd funding platform's security measures are not robust enough, it could result in the loss of funds for both investors and project creators. Additionally, the regulatory landscape for blockchain-based crowd funding is still evolving. Different countries have different regulations, and navigating this complex landscape can be challenging for both individuals and organizations. It's important to do thorough research and due diligence before participating in a blockchain-based crowd funding campaign.
